The Los Angeles Lakers are currently facing significant injury challenges as they navigate through the season without multiple key players. In their recent game against the L.A. Clippers, the Lakers were without starters Deandre Ayton, Rui Hachimura, and Austin Reaves, which has heavily impacted their performance.

LeBron James emphasized the importance of the 'next man up' mentality, stating, 'Whatever the game presents itself, we gotta be ready for the challenge.' Despite James' impressive performance, scoring 36 points, the Lakers struggled, particularly with their shooting, going 6-of-38 from three-point range.

The situation is compounded by the team's hope that Hachimura's hip injury will only sideline him for a few days, while Ayton and Reaves are progressing towards a return. Coach JJ Redick indicated that the team is being cautious with Hachimura, who has been out due to discomfort in his hip.

The Lakers are currently sitting near the top of the Western Conference standings, but continuing injuries could complicate their season further. As they look to maintain momentum, the return of Ayton and Reaves would be crucial for their defensive and offensive capabilities, especially as the team tries to overcome the challenges posed by their current injuries.
